Tips for Choosing Your Best Mileage Car in the UAE

Selecting a car with the best fuel efficiency in the UAE goes beyond just checking the kilometers per liter. Consider these key factors to ensure you get the most value and performance:

  • City vs Highway Driving: Choose a car that performs efficiently in your typical driving conditions. Small sedans excel in city traffic, while hybrids and SUVs handle longer highways better.
  • Hybrid or Electric Options: If you want to minimize fuel costs and reduce emissions, consider hybrid or fully electric vehicles.
  • Engine Size and Weight: Lighter cars with smaller engines usually consume less fuel without sacrificing essential performance.
  • Climate Considerations: High UAE temperatures can affect fuel efficiency, so pick a vehicle with reliable AC and cooling systems for hot weather.
  • Maintenance and Service: Regular servicing ensures your car continues to deliver optimal mileage and longevity.

Tips to Maximize Your Car’s Mileage in the UAE

Maintaining the best mileage car in the UAE requires more than just a fuel-efficient engine; it demands smart driving habits tailored to the Emirates’ unique climate. Follow these expert tips to maximize every liter:

  • Optimize AC Usage: The intense UAE summer forces the air conditioning to work overtime, consuming up to 15% more fuel. Park in shaded areas or use high-quality ceramic window tints to keep the cabin cool and reduce the load on your compressor.
  • Monitor Tire Pressure: High road temperatures cause fluctuations in tire pressure. Check your PSI at an ENOC or ADNOC station every two weeks; under-inflated tires increase rolling resistance and kill your fuel economy.
  • Maintain Your Air Filters: Given the dusty desert environment, air filters clog quickly. A clean filter ensures your engine “breathes” efficiently, preventing the fuel-to-air ratio from becoming too rich.
  • Drive Smoothly on Highways: Whether on Sheikh Zayed Road or the E11, avoid aggressive acceleration. Using cruise control at steady speeds significantly improves your km/L, especially in hybrid models.

Seasonal Impact on Fuel Efficiency

Fuel efficiency in the UAE can change with the seasons. Knowing how summer heat and winter coolness affect your car helps you save fuel and drive smarter.

UAE Summer (June–September): Extreme heat can lower fuel efficiency by up to 25% due to AC use and higher engine strain. Park in the shade and vent the cabin before driving.

UAE Winter (November–March): Cooler weather improves fuel economy as dense air helps combustion. Driving is more efficient with less AC use.

Year-Round Tips: Check coolant and battery in summer, monitor tire pressure in winter, and keep up with regular servicing to maintain top mileage all year.
